1. Operative IQ – The Industry Favorite
Operative IQ is often hailed as a top-tier solution for EMS inventory management. It offers everything from barcode scanning and asset tracking to fleet maintenance and controlled substance documentation.
Why It Stands Out:
- Real-time inventory tracking across stations and vehicles
- Controlled substance management with digital audit trails
- Cloud-based platform accessible from any device
- Integrates well with fleet and staff management tools
Agencies appreciate how Operative IQ enhances visibility and accountability while minimizing human error.

3. LogRx
LogRx specializes in controlled substance tracking, making it particularly valuable for EMS providers with strict regulatory requirements.
Core Strengths:
- Mobile-based application for real-time tracking
- Secure chain-of-custody logging
- Automated audit reporting
- Compliance with DEA and local policies
LogRx stands out with its robust controls, ensuring that narcotics and medications are tracked with absolute precision—crucial in today’s healthcare climate.
4. ZOLL Inventory
ZOLL, a trusted name in EMS technology, offers an inventory solution tightly integrated with its suite of products, including electronic health records (EHR) and dispatch systems.
What Makes It Unique:
- Seamless integration with patient care reporting (PCR)
- Tracks usage by call, improving cost allocation
- Automated inventory alerts
- Centralized dashboard for full operational visibility
ZOLL Inventory is ideal for agencies already using ZOLL’s ecosystem or those seeking a tightly integrated EMS tech stack.
5. Bound Tree Inventory Management
Bound Tree Medical, a major EMS supplier, also offers a proprietary inventory management software. The benefit? Direct integration with supply orders.
Benefits:
- Syncs directly with Bound Tree’s product catalog
- Tracks stock levels and order history
- Reduces manual entry for reordering
- Ensures consistent availability of essential supplies
It’s particularly valuable for agencies looking to streamline procurement and reduce costs by avoiding overstock or emergency purchases.
Why EMS Inventory Management Software Matters
Choosing the right EMS Inventory Management Software is more than just tracking equipment—it’s about operational efficiency, patient safety, and cost savings. These platforms help reduce expired stock, prevent theft or loss, and ensure that every ambulance rolls out fully equipped.
Agencies not only save time but also stay compliant with regulatory bodies through built-in reporting and audit support. Plus, features like mobile access and automated alerts mean staff spend less time on logistics and more time focusing on lifesaving care.
